服务器安装docker

2024-09-28 15:38:18 38 Admin
珠海网站建设

 

服务器安装Docker,是一种方便快捷的软件容器平台,可以帮助用户快速部署应用程序。

 

Docker是一种轻量级的应用容器化解决方案,可以将应用程序及其依赖项打包成一个可移植的容器,可以在不同的服务器上运行。相比传统的虚拟化技术,Docker更加轻量级和高效,可以实现更快的部署速度和更好的资源利用率。

 

下面是服务器安装Docker的步骤:

 

1. 更新服务器操作系统

在安装Docker之前,首先要确保服务器的操作系统是*的版本。可以通过运行以下命令来更新操作系统:

 

```

sudo apt update

sudo apt upgrade

```

 

2. 安装Docker依赖项

在安装Docker之前,需要先安装一些必要的依赖项。运行以下命令来安装依赖项:

 

```

sudo apt install apt-transport-https ca-certificates curl software-properties-common

```

 

3. 添加Docker官方GPG密钥

Docker下载安装包时需要验证下载源的可信性。为了验证官方的Docker软件包,需要添加官方的GPG密钥。运行以下命令来添加密钥:

 

```

curl -fsSL https://download.docker.com/linux/ubuntu/gpg | sudo gpg --dearmor -o /usr/share/keyrings/docker-archive-keyring.gpg

```

 

4. 添加Docker下载源

添加官方的Docker下载源,以便下载*版本的Docker软件包。运行以下命令添加下载源:

 

```

echo "deb [arch=amd64 signed-by=/usr/share/keyrings/docker-archive-keyring.gpg] https://download.docker.com/linux/ubuntu $(lsb_release -cs) stable" | sudo tee /etc/apt/sources.list.d/docker.list > /dev/null

```

 

5. 安装Docker引擎

运行以下命令来更新软件包列表并安装Docker引擎:

 

```

sudo apt update

sudo apt install docker-ce docker-ce-cli containerd.io

```

 

6. 启动Docker引擎

安装完成后,可以运行以下命令来启动Docker引擎,并设置开机自启动:

 

```

sudo systemctl start docker

sudo systemctl enable docker

```

 

7. 验证Docker安装

运行以下命令来验证Docker是否成功安装:

 

```

docker --version

```

 

如果安装成功,会显示安装的Docker版本号。

 

到此为止,Docker已经成功安装到服务器上,可以通过运行Docker命令来使用和管理容器。

 

总结:

在服务器上安装Docker是非常简单和方便的。通过按照上述步骤,用户可以在服务器上快速部署和管理容器化应用程序。Docker的优势在于其轻量级和高效的特性,使得应用部署和扩展变得更加简单和灵活。

Copyright © 悉地网 2018-2024.All right reserved.Powered by XIDICMS 备案号:苏ICP备18070416号-1